Gitiksha
Wisdom, knowledge, learning
Pronunciation: jit-ee-kshah (/dʒiːtɪkʃa/)
What does Gitiksha mean?
Gitiksha is derived from the Sanskrit words gitam (knowledge) and kshaya (to learn or study). This name signifies the pursuit of knowledge and wisdom. It is also associated with the Hindu goddess Saraswati, the goddess of learning and knowledge.
